    Downloading Mt Lion will only cause more problems, because a lot of present software (and hardware drivers for printers, scanners etc) you might have will not work with it.
    You will not be able to get a disk today, the disk you need is only available from Apple by calling them on the phone.
    You have to find out your exact Mac model, like MacBook Pro 3,1 for instance, because the free MacTracker will tell you something very important, the version of OS X that came with the machine.
    You see Intel Mac's that came originally with 10.6.2 or earleir can use the 10.6.3 white retail disk (sans the free iLife) which is easy and cheaper to get. Even Amazon will carry that if your in a rush and willing to pay more.
    Mac's that came with 10.6.3+ need machine specific versions that can take longer to get from Apple, could cost more and include the free iLife suite.
    If your machine came with 10.5, then the 10.6.3 white retail disks will do and you can extract iLife from the 10.5 disks with Pacifist from CharelsSoft in case it comes to a reinstall.
    To boot from the 10.6 disk, hold c or option key down.
    However if your computer can't be repaired via the disk, you might have to backup, erase and install 10.6 again.

    When you have the problem, note the exact time: hour, minute, second.  
    These instructions must be carried out as an administrator. If you have only one user account, you are the administrator.
    Launch the Console application in any of the following ways:
    ☞ Enter the first few letters of its name into a Spotlight search. Select it in the results (it should be at the top.)
    ☞ In the Finder, select Go ▹ Utilities from the menu bar, or press the key combination shift-command-U. The application is in the folder that opens.
    ☞ Open LaunchPad. Click Utilities, then Console in the icon grid.
    The title of the Console window should be All Messages. If it isn't, select
              SYSTEM LOG QUERIES ▹ All Messages
    from the log list on the left. If you don't see that list, select
              View ▹ Show Log List
    from the menu bar at the top of the screen.
    Each message in the log begins with the date and time when it was entered. Scroll back to the time you noted above.
    Select the messages entered from then until the end of the episode, or until they start to repeat, whichever comes first.
    Copy the messages to the Clipboard by pressing the key combination command-C. Paste into a reply to this message by pressing command-V.
    The log contains a vast amount of information, almost all of it useless for solving any particular problem. When posting a log extract, be selective. A few dozen lines are almost always more than enough.
    Please don't indiscriminately dump thousands of lines from the log into this discussion.
    Please don't post screenshots of log messages—post the text.
    Some private information, such as your name, may appear in the log. Anonymize before posting.

    The hatter wrote:
    Install OS X on a 2nd drive and use that.
    Note that there are a few drawbacks to this as well as the benefits:
    1. Obviously, you need a second drive. It's great to have one for backups but there are other ways to back up your important data if your budget won't stretch to include the extra drive just yet. Plus, if it comes down to space for important backups vs. space for the OS & utilities, go for the first. That's the irreplaceable stuff!
    2. Any software (including the OS) installed on a hard drive is subject to possible corruption, including the kind you are trying to repair. This is not true of software running from an installer DVD, since its contents can't be altered (short of physical damage). So, if the DVD boots the Mac & its included utilities run, you can be certain you are not using corrupted or damaged items. This is not true when you run from a second hard drive.
    3. Because you can make intentional or inadvertent changes or additions to the OS on a hard drive, & because some of them can adversely affect its stability, just as in #2 you cannot trust the hard drive to be as safe to use as the DVD.
    4. The DVD runs everything as the root user, without the need to log in to any user account. This is beneficial because similarly to #3, some user login items can interfere with normal operation. However, running as root user is dangerous unless you know exactly what you are doing. The DVD greatly reduces this danger by limiting what you can do while running from it to installing the OS or running the included (& known uncorrupted) utilities. this is not true if you run as root user from another hard drive.
    So, it is a good idea to weigh the benefits of the second drive approach against the safety of the DVD one & choose which is best for you.
